Explanation
Renewal rate (C) is the services renewals metric tracked in the Partner Experience Platform (PXP) because PXP is designed to help partners monitor the health of their customer relationships, and renewal rate directly measures how successfully services contracts are being renewed - a core indicator of partner performance and customer retention.
Why the distractors are wrong:
- A (new products) - This is a sales/product catalog metric, not a renewals metric; PXP tracks ongoing service health, not new product launches.
- B (number of customer complaints) - This is a customer satisfaction or support metric, not specific to the renewals domain within PXP.
- D (end-of-life products) - This relates to product lifecycle management, which is handled separately from renewals tracking.
